Amid growing geo-political tensions and dwindling naval resources, a groundbreaking alliance has emerged. Saildrone, the leading force in autonomous maritime surveillance, has allied with Palantir Technologies, promising to shift the maritime defense paradigm. Together, they aim to supercharge maritime intelligence capabilities by fusing their unparalleled datasets with Palantir’s advanced AI infrastructure.
For over a decade, Saildrone has quietly sailed more than 1.6 million nautical miles—from the frozen reaches of the High North to the tempestuous waters of the Southern Ocean. Carrying sensors like digital breadcrumbs across the vast blue, its fleet constantly gathers real-time data on everything from illegal fishing to submarine threats lurking in the depths.
Now, with Palantir’s sophisticated artificial intelligence tools, Saildrone is poised to accelerate its production and operational prowess. Palantir’s cloud infrastructure, known as Warp Speed, will integrate seamlessly into Saildrone’s systems, promising an unprecedented scaling of services that are crucial in today’s volatile world.
This strategic blending of capabilities means that as clandestine threats evolve, Saildrone can provide instant navigation through the plethora of data, turning it into actionable intelligence at speeds that promise to outpace potential adversaries. Saildrone’s autonomous vehicles can adapt their missions on-the-fly, optimizing response times and ensuring maritime domains remain under vigilant watch.

Key Features and Specifications of Saildrone Surveyor SD-3002
– Propulsion and Energy: The Saildrone Surveyor SD-3002 utilizes wind and solar energy, reducing its carbon footprint while providing sustainable long-term operations at sea.
– Sensors and Data Collection: Equipped with advanced sensors, the Surveyor captures data on weather, ocean currents, and marine life, providing comprehensive real-time insights.
– Autonomous Operations: Capable of navigating the seas independently, the Surveyor can adjust its missions as necessary, enhancing response times to emerging maritime threats.

Real-World Use Cases
– Illegal Fishing Monitoring: Saildrone provides continuous monitoring and alerts for illegal fishing activities, helping authorities enforce maritime law.
– Submarine Detection: With advanced sonar capabilities, the Surveyor can identify and track undersea threats, offering a strategic advantage in naval operations.
– Climate Research: Beyond defense, the data collected aids environmental scientists in understanding climate change impacts on marine ecosystems.
